Ron does not use the Checklist type of report because they can be short, 5-10 pages of boxes checked off, no extensive details and hand scribbled notes that can be difficult to read.
The following are some of the ways Ron can help you make this important financial decision:
- At the beginning of the inspection, Ron will give you a free copy ($35.00 value) of a 350-page book,"Mr. Fix-it" by Tom Feiza, a guide on "How to operate your home."
- The report he gives you is approximately 25-50 typewritten pages ,with pictures of defects that show you what he observes, what you should do to correct the problem, and give you his opinion as to the condition. Ron's reports will explain the various parts of the system and what their functions are. He will give you the age and normal life expectancy of various items so
that you may compare the normal life range with the actual age of the item.
- All reports are emailed within a 24 hour period.
- He also will take digital photos when possible of deteriorated areas he feels are warranted.
- Reports will have pictures of problem areas in order to help you better understand problem areas. A picture is worth a thousand words as they say.
